Class Description: Have you always felt like the villain of the story gets the short end of the stick? Are you tired of hero-centric storylines? Do you long to flesh out the more sinister side of the plot?

In this YAWP class we are going to steal the spotlight away from the protagonists and explore the craft of creating not only believable, three dimensional antagonists, but sympathetic ones. We will take the Moriartys, the Nosferatus, the Wicked Witches, and Big Bads, and through prompts, analytical readings, and exercises, deconstruct and reconstruct the archetype of the villain. We'll learn how to build better and more in-depth characters, conflicts, and relationships, as well as how to utilize the archetypical characters as a means to explore and represent deeper themes in our writing. Writers who dig Gregory Maguire,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, Kelly Link, and Joe Hill will find themselves right at home here.

Takeaways:
Students will leave with the beginnings of several new stories as well as a newfound appreciation for the versatile role a villain can play in their work.
